In the xy plane, each point on the circle K has non-negative coordinates and center of K is point (4,7), what is the maximum area for K ???

Answer: 16 * 3.14

Please explain

If u draw a circle with radius 4,it will touch the y axis...just picturise it.

U cant go beyond x axis as all co ordinates are positive.

so maximum radius is 4 and maximum area is 16 * 3.14
